From 6bddc40353057a562c78e75c5549c79a0d7d5f8b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Ilya Ganelin Date: Thu, 19 Feb 2015 15:50:58 -0800 Subject: SPARK-5570: No docs stating that `new SparkConf().set("spark.driver.memory", ...) will not work I've updated documentation to reflect true behavior of this setting in client vs. cluster mode. Note: In client mode, this config must not be set through the SparkConf + directly in your application, because the driver JVM has already started at that point. + Instead, please set this through the --driver-memory command line option + or in your default properties file. spark.executor.memory @@ -214,6 +218,11 @@ Apart from these, the following properties are also available, and may be useful (none) A string of extra JVM options to pass to the driver.
